Cap Crusher Coast Mountain Trail Running
The Cap Crusher is our annual celebration of Spring on March 17th This race features BRAND NEW DISTANCES on an entirely redesigned course. 12km or 24km options to explore the incredibly diverse challenging and somewhat under-appreciated Capilano Canyon trail system